New policies will change the future of AP, says Naidu

Andhra Pradesh chief minister N Chandrababu Naidu on Wednesday said that the state cabinet had adopted six new policies that would change the future of this state. He spoke to the media after the cabinet meeting at Velagapudi secretariat on the day.

The chief minister said that the cabinet had approved electronics, green energy, clean energy, industrial policies were approved at the cabinet meeting. The state government would also clear tourism, IT and virtual work policies in the days to come.

Chandrababu Naidu said that the state government would establish innovative hub in Amaravati in the honour of industrialist late Ratan Tata. He said that these innovation hubs would come up in five cities across the state.

The innovation hubs would come at Visakhapatnam, Rajamahendravaram, Tirupati, Amaravati, and Anantapur, the chief minister said. He said that the state government would bring technology to their door step. Technology would be used in every sector and make it people-friendly, he said. Chandrababu Naidu favored that innovation hubs should convert Andhra Pradesh as knowledge hub.  

Chandrababu Naidu said that late N T Rama Rao had said that Krishna River water could be used for Rayalaseema. The TDP had made it a reality and provided Krishna River water to Rayalaseema region, he said.

The TDP is committed for the interlinking of rivers in the state, Chandrababu Naidu said. He said that the previous government had neglected the irrigation projects in the state in the last five years., This government would restore them and complete those projects, he said.

He also emphasized the need to bring more investments to the state. He said that this government was trying to bring investments from other countries and as well as from within the country. He said that he and the ministers were interacting with the investors across the world and inviting them to come to Andhra Pradesh.

Chandrababu Naidu further said that the state would also be converted and developed into aqua hub. The government would give highest priority to the aqua culture in the state, he said. He said that food processing units would come in more numbers in the next five years, he said.
